Training of Dynamic Positioning Operators (DPO)
The training of Dynamic Positioning Operators (DPO) is conducted in accordance with IMCA M117, The Training and Experience of Key DP Personnel. The training follows the Nautical Institute’s (NI) certification scheme, structured into a five-phase programme: introduction course, seagoing familiarisation, DP simulator course, supervised DP watchkeeping, and concluding with a final Statement of Suitability by the Master.
Alternatively, training can be conducted according to a DNV GL approved scheme, such as KONGSBERG SMSC. The three levels of training are completed with a practical assessment.
Simulated DP Vessels
KONGSBERG DP simulators offer training for a wide range of DP vessels and configurations, including:
- Supply Vessels
- Shuttle Tankers
- Drillships
- Semi-Submersible Units
Customer-specific ship models, along with corresponding DP and hydrodynamic models, can be provided upon request.
Training Objectives
Operator errors during DP operations can result in costly downtime, or even worse, accidents or incidents leading to damage, pollution, personnel injuries, or fatalities. This highlights the need for a comprehensive training programme for key DP personnel, supported by accurate and realistic training systems. The K-Sim® DP, Basic, is utilised throughout the basic and general training of DP operators.
Equipment and Configuration
The desktop operator stations consist of a full operator panel connected to a PC, arranged in a classroom setting with an instructor station. All DP stations typically simulate the same vessel and DP system configuration but operate independently of each other.
Instructor
The instructor is able to guide students during DP system operations. The built-in simulator provides realistic responses to the operations initiated by each student.
